As we age, it's more important than ever to stay active and strong. Regular exercise can enhance our physical and mental well-being, helping us thrive longer, healthier lives. It's never too late to start a fitness routine, especially if you haven't been active in the past.

There are a variety of exercises that are ideal for seniors.

  • Walking
  • Water aerobics
  • Tai Chi

It's important to discuss with your doctor before starting any new exercise program. They can help you create a plan that is right for you, based on your individual goals.

As we grow older, it's essential to maintain our bodies moving. Senior-friendly fitness for seniors exercises exercises provide a fantastic way to strengthen your overall well-being. They can help in increasing flexibility, developing muscle mass, and enhancing cardiovascular health.

A simple routine that comprises walking, chair yoga, or water aerobics can make a remarkable difference in your daily life. Remember to speak with your doctor before starting any new exercise program, and always heed to your body's signals.

Begin slow and gradually augment the intensity over time. Most importantly, locate activities you like!
